Christie Files Many Judge, Prosecutor Nominations

Trenton, NJ –Governor Chris Christie filed the following judicial nominations with the State Senate. The Governor’s nominations are subject to the advice and consent of the State Senate.

 

NOMINATIONS

SUPREME COURT

Nominate for reappointment Stuart Rabner (Caldwell, Essex)

Nominate for appointment Lee A. Solomon (Haddonfield, Camden)

 

SUPERIOR COURT

Nominate for reappointment Michael P. Wright (Mount Olive Township, Morris)

Nominate for reappointment Susan L. Claypoole (Medford, Burlington)

Nominate for reappointment Rosemary E. Ramsay (Hanover Township, Morris)

Nominate for reappointment Arnold B. Goldman (Lakewood, Ocean)

Nominate for reappointment James Den Uyl (Beach Haven, Ocean)

Nominate for reappointment Steven F. Nemeth (Point Pleasant, Ocean)

Nominate for reappointment Francis R. Hodgson (Surf City, Ocean)

Nominate for reappointment Alvaro L. Iglesias (Secaucus, Hudson)

Nominate for reappointment Margaret Goodzeit (Warren, Somerset)

Nominate for reappointment Dennis R. O’Brien (Fair Haven, Monmouth)

Nominate for reappointment Anthony F. Picheca (Far Hills, Somerset)

Nominate for reappointment Teresa A. Kondrup Coyle (Freehold, Monmouth)

 

PROSECUTORIAL NOMINATIONS:

Nominate for appointment James P. McClain (Hamilton, Atlantic)

Nominate for appointment Mary Eva Colalillo (Haddonfield, Camden)

Nominate for appointment Andrew C. Carey (Monroe Township, Middlesex)

Nominate for appointment Francis A. Koch (Hardyston, Sussex)

Nominate for appointment Fredric M. Knapp (Randolph, Morris)

Nominate for appointment John T. Lenahan (Pilesgrove, Salem)
